Osborn Scholarship
Royce R. Osborn, FAHRA, was a generous man and World War II veteran who prevailed over racial prejudice to become a leader in his profession. As one of the first radiologic technologists to make the transition to a new position called “radiology administrator” in the 1970s, he was determined to help others get the management education they needed. Osborn was among the group of charter members who shaped AHRA and, in 1984, was the second recipient to achieve its highest honor, the Gold Award.
The AHRA Education Foundation’s Royce and Paula Osborn Scholarship was created to honor the commitment Royce and his wife, Paula, made to education and helping others.
Awarded annually, the Osborn Scholarships provide opportunities for AHRA members to participate in the Annual Meeting or Spring Conference (CLIMB).
AHRA continually looks for opportunities to offer value-added benefits to honor and assist medical imaging professionals who serve our country. As such, the AHRA Education Foundation Board of Directors approved funding for two additional Osborn scholarship opportunities, specifically for AHRA’s military members (active duty, retired, or reserves).
